X‑ray lead‑lined protective doors are specialised shielding assemblies built for hospital radiology departments as well as industrial non‑destructive inspection sites. A high‑purity lead sheet forms the primary radiation‑blocking core. Combined with smart drive hardware and comprehensive safety mechanisms, these units maintain strict radiation containment while delivering quiet, dependable access. All design outputs satisfy requirements laid out in GBZ 130‑2020 and other applicable industry specifications.

Radiation‑Shielding Performance

Lead equivalent rating: baseline ≥2 mmPb; custom shielding range: 1 mmPb ~ 6 mmPb

Radiation blocking efficiency: ≥99.9 % attenuation for medical‑grade X‑rays within 80‑150 kV tube voltage

Gap leakage mitigation: three‑stage labyrinth‑style joint design paired with lead‑silicide sealing gaskets; resultant leakage dose rate stays below 0.25 μSv/h

Structural materials: 1.5 mm cold‑rolled steel framework (SUS304 stainless steel as optional upgrade); internal cross‑grid reinforcing ribs; antibacterial surface coating survives more than 2000 cycles of alcohol‑based surface disinfection wiping.X Ray Door Manufacturer Drive & Control Module

Motor unit: 24 V DC brushless motor, power output ranging 0.4‑0.75 kW; A‑weighted sound level ≤45 dB

Adjustable motion profile: infinitely variable travel speed from 10 cm/s up to 20 cm/s; soft start‑stop cushioning distance limited within 2 cm

Equipment interlock capability: DICOM‑protocol compatible linkage with radiology devices. The door will auto‑lock once X‑ray emission is triggered.

Active Anti‑Trapping Protection

Dual‑sided 8‑beam infrared light‑barrier sensor, detection coverage height spans 5 cm‑180 cm, system response<0.1 seconds

Flexible bottom‑mounted pressure‑sensing safety edge: instant door‑reversal upon contact force reaching ≤5 kg

Emergency Handling Functions

Manual unlatching force ≤100 N for power‑out scenarios; mechanical emergency pull rod included as standard configuration

On‑board fault‑diagnosis chip; LED display outputs fault codes E01‑E20 for fast field troubleshooting

Custom‑Built Configuration Choices

Opening dimension scope: fits rough openings measuring 0.9 m × 2.1 m through to 2.4 m × 2.8 m; out‑of‑range non‑standard dimensions are acceptable upon request

Opening mechanism types: recessed‑track sliding door; 90‑degree hinged swing door furnished with air‑seal hinges

Optional add‑on components: lead‑glass viewing window (≥8 mmPb shielding rating), access‑control kit, UV disinfection assembly
